Summary
Ticket Liquidator is a private company that has been in the industry for 23 years. The company currently specializes in the Retail area. The position of the CEO is occupied by Don Vaccaro. Its headquarters is located at South Windsor, Connecticut, USA. The number of employees ranges from 100 to 250. The annual revenue of Ticket Liquidator varies between 5.0M and 25M.
